SD3228N24 3-Phase hybrid stepper driver is designed to drive MOTEC SM3 series NEMA34(85mm) NEMA42(110mm), NEMA51(132mm) 3-Phase hybrid stepper Motors with 30~110VAC or 40~150VDC input voltage and 8.0A max phase current. SD3228N24 is made with high quality components resulting high reliability and stability and can be controller with pulse/direction and CW/CCW control signals. It is a cost effective 3-Phase stepper driver using MOTEC patent technologies featuring low heat production, low speed (as low as 1rpm) stability and relatively high torque at high speed etc.
The major difference between SD3228N and SD3228N24 is the control signal input voltage ( pulse and direction). 24V signal for SD3228N24 and 5V for SD3228N.
l Low noise benefit from full micro-step smoothing technologies.
l Max input response frequency:140KHZ.
l Two LED lights. Power light will turn on when there is input voltage. Status light will
flash when there is an alert. The number of the flash times indicates alert code.
l Power supply: 150~260VAC or 210~360VDC
l Output Current:0 ~ 8A(Peak). Adjustable with DIP switches.
l Auto-Half-Current function: Output current will anatomically reduced 50% when there’s no pulse input for a certain period.
l Micro-step:400 ~ 60000(pulse/turn). Adjustable with DIP switches.

SD3228N24 can be used to drive NEMA34(85mm) NEMA42(110mm), NEMA51(132mm) motors from MOTEC with a holding torque range from 2.0 to 50N.m. It is recommended to use MOTEC 3-phase stepper motor with SD3228N24 stepper drive however most 3-phase stepper motor on the market are compatible.
